The #Pentecostal Heritage Connection was a passion project for her, as she believed strongly in preserving the history and legacy of the Church of God in Christ (COGIC) leaders who had made significant contributions to the faith across the South. Through her dedication and hard work, she was able to establish a network of supporters and volunteers who shared her vision and helped to bring these historical markers to fruition.

One of the key goals of the #Pentecostal Heritage Connection was to ensure that future generations would not forget the sacrifices and achievements of these influential leaders. By placing historical markers at significant locations throughout the South, they hoped to educate and inspire others to continue the work that had been started by these remarkable individuals.
